Automatic transmission Subject 3 has a high failure rate. This is mostly because people forget the key operational points due to nervousness. Excessive nervousness in candidates: When taking the on-road test, candidates often experience fear and nervousness, leading to confusion and a significantly increased chance of making mistakes. Forgetting operational points is common as Subject 3 includes over ten items, with numerous detailed points to remember. Candidates tend to forget operational points during the on-road test due to nervousness and other factors: Inadequate driving skills: During practice, if candidates do not promptly ask their instructors about encountered problems or fail to think critically during operations, accumulated issues can lead to insufficient driving skills.
